History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on August 16
Year | Event |
---|---|
1793 | French Revolution: A levée en masse is decreed by the National Convention. |
1812 | War of 1812: American General William Hull surrenders Fort Detroit without a fight to the British Army. |
1819 | Peterloo Massacre: Seventeen people die and over 600 are injured in cavalry charges at a public meeting at St. Peter's Field, Manchester, England. |
1841 | U.S. President John Tyler vetoes a bill which called for the re-establishment of the Second Bank of the United States. Enraged Whig Party members riot outside the White House in the most violent demonstration on White House grounds in U.S. history. |
1844 | Governor-general of the Philippines Narciso Claveria, signed a decree to reform the country's calendar to get in sync within the rest of Asia by skipping Tuesday, December 31. As a solution to the time zone discrepancy of the Philippines with China, Dutch East Indies and neighboring territories to ease the trade system, since Mexico became independent from Spain 23 years earlier on September 27, 1821. Claveria ordered that Monday, December 30, 1844, should be followed immediately by Wednesday, January 1, 1845. |
1858 | U.S. President James Buchanan inaugurates the new transatlantic telegraph cable by exchanging greetings with Queen Victoria of the United Kingdom. However, a weak signal forces a shutdown of the service in a few weeks. |
1859 | The Grand Duchy of Tuscany formally deposes the exiled House of Lorraine. |
1863 | The Dominican Restoration War begins when Gregorio Luperón raises the Dominican flag in Santo Domingo after Spain had recolonized the country. |
1869 | Battle of Acosta Ñu: A Paraguayan battalion largely made up of children is massacred by the Brazilian Army during the Paraguayan War. |
1870 | Franco-Prussian War: The Battle of Mars-la-Tour is fought, resulting in a Prussian victory. |
In 1924,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, Robert is the most used. A total of 60,801 baby boys were named Robert in 1924. The rest were named John, William, James and Charles. While the popular baby girl name in 1924 was Mary. There were 73,536 baby girls named Mary that year. While the rest were named Dorothy, Helen, Betty and Margaret.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
